The differences between architectural drafters and senior drafters can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 6-12 months to become both an architectural drafter and a senior drafter. Additionally, an architectural drafter has an average salary of $49,944, which is higher than the $44,988 average annual salary of a senior drafter.
The top three skills for an architectural drafter include revit, construction drawings and architectural drawings. The most important skills for a senior drafter are autocad, layout drawings, and cad standards.
